This specialization in educational theory and practice features coursework centered on understanding young learners, the educators who guide them, learning environments, and key topics in early childhood education including curriculum design, teaching methods, and policy development.

Our program highlights diversity across abilities, cultures, languages, and socioeconomic backgrounds as reflected in children, educators, families, and learning institutions. Faculty expertise covers immigration, multiculturalism, socio-cultural influences, historical perspectives, and international comparisons of early education systems.

The curriculum tackles contemporary issues in early childhood education at local, national, and international levels through multiple theoretical lenses. Graduates pursue careers as researchers, teacher trainers, administrators, and policy specialists in early childhood education.

Qualification Requirements

A personal statement telling the doctoral admissions committee why doctoral education is being pursued, the questions and/or commitments about teaching, learning and schooling pushing the applicant to further her or his education, what readings, theories, and/or research inform these questions, why the Doctoral Program of Educational Theory and Practice is an appropriate place to pursue such questions, the emphasis area (or areas) in which the applicant sees his or her interests fitting, and the personal and professional goals for obtaining a PhD degree in Educational Theory and Practice,
A writing sample that demonstrates the applicant's ability for scholarly writing and engagement with intellectual ideas,
A resume or curriculum vitae.
Please note that at least one of the three references you provide to the graduate school should be a university faculty member who can attest to your academic potential, preferably from the master's level.

The Ph.D. requires a minimum 3.0 undergraduate GPA, a 3.5 graduate GPA, and a combined GRE score of 297.

International applicants must submit a combined IBT TOEFL of at least 80 (a minimum of 20 on the speak and write). IELTS scores need to be at or above 6.0 in all sub parts and have overall score of 6.5 or higher.
